SAFEX INCs Orthopedic instruments are specialized tools used in orthopedic surgery to diagnose, treat, and manage conditions affecting the musculoskeletal system. These instruments are designed for use in various orthopedic procedures, including joint surgeries, fracture fixation, arthroscopy, and spinal surgeries. Here are some common types of orthopedic instruments:
Bone Cutting Instruments:
- Osteotomes: Chisels used for cutting and shaping bones.
- Bone Rongeurs: Forceps with a cutting edge, used for removing bone tissue.
Drilling Instruments:
- Orthopedic Drills: Used to create holes in bone for the insertion of screws or other fixation devices.
- Bone Taps: Used to create threads in bone to facilitate screw insertion.
Screw Fixation Instruments:
- Cannulated Screws: Hollow screws used for fixation.
- Screwdrivers: Instruments for inserting and removing screws.
- Screw Holders and Depth Gauges: Tools to assist in screw placement.
Plates and Implants:
- Orthopedic Plates: Metal plates used for stabilizing fractures.
- Intramedullary Nails: Rods inserted into the medullary canal for fixation.
- Bone Screws: Used to secure plates and other implants.
Soft Tissue Instruments:
- Retractors: Instruments used to hold back tissues and provide access to the surgical site.
- Tissue Forceps: Grasping instruments for handling soft tissues.
- Scissors: Used for cutting soft tissues.
Joint Instruments:
- Arthroscopic Instruments: Tools used in minimally invasive procedures to visualize and treat joint conditions.
- Joint Prosthetics Instruments: Instruments used in joint replacement surgeries.
Spinal Instruments:
- Spinal Fusion Instruments: Instruments used in spinal fusion surgeries.
- Pedicle Screws: Screws inserted into the vertebral pedicles for spinal stabilization.
- Laminectomy Instruments: Tools used in laminectomy procedures.
Orthopedic Saws:
- Reciprocating Saws: Used for cutting bones during orthopedic procedures.
Measuring and Gauging Instruments:
- Calipers: Used to measure bone lengths and dimensions.
- Goniometers: Instruments for measuring joint angles.
Orthopedic Hammers and Mallets:
- Orthopedic Hammers: Used for impacting and shaping bones.
- Mallets: Soft hammers used for delicate procedures.
Sterilization Trays and Containers:
- Instrument Trays: Used for organizing and sterilizing orthopedic instruments.
Orthopedic surgeons and their teams use these instruments to address a wide range of conditions, from fractures and joint disorders to spinal deformities. The choice of instruments depends on the specific surgical procedure and the surgeon's preferences. These instruments are subject to strict sterilization protocols to ensure aseptic conditions during surgery.
